#CC986C Hex Color Code

#CC986C

The Hexadecimal Color #CC986C is a contrast shade of Dark Salmon. #CC986C RGB value is rgb(204, 152, 108). RGB Color Model of #CC986C consists of 80% red, 59% green and 42% blue. HSL color Mode of #CC986C has 27°(degrees) Hue, 48% Saturation and 61% Lightness. #CC986C color has an wavelength of 603n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#CC986C is #FF9999.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#CC986C is #C96. The Closest Color to #CC986C is #E9967A. Official Name of #CC986C Hex Code is Whiskey.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#CC986C is 0 Cyan 25 Magenta 47 Yellow 20 Black and #CC986C CMY is 0, 25, 47.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#CC986C is hsl(27,48,61,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(27, 47, 80).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#CC986C is 38.84, 36.38, 19.16.
Hex8 Value of #CC986C is #CC986CFF. Decimal Value of #CC986C is 13408364 and Octal Value of #CC986C is 63114154. Binary Value of #CC986C is 11001100, 10011000, 1101100 and Android of #CC986C is 4291598444 / 0xffcc986c.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#CC986C is 0.412, 0.385, 0.385 and YIQ Color Space of #CC986C is 162.532, 45.124, -2.6948.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#CC986C is 40.98, 34.54, 19.45.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#CC986C is 66.81, 14.1, 30.7.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#CC986C is 66.81, 38.34, 36.16.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#CC986C is 66.81, 33.78, 65.33. Hunter Lab variable of #CC986C is 60.32, 9.39, 23.39.

Various Color Shades of #CC986C

To get 25% Saturated #CC986C Color, you need to convert the hex color #CC986C to the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color space, increase the saturation value by 25%, and then convert it back to the hex color. To desaturate a color by 25%, we need to reduce its saturation level while keeping the same hue and lightness. Saturation represents the intensity or vividness of a color. A 100% saturation means the color is fully vivid, while a 0% saturation results in a shade of gray. To make a color 25% darker or 25% lighter, you need to reduce the intensity of each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components by 25% or increase it to 25%. Inverting a #CC986C hex color involves converting each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components to their complementary values. The complementary color is found by subtracting each component's value from the maximum value of 255.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#CC986C

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
